8 1080 to 480: Extracts 2 1920x540 fields from 1920x1080
9 image, resizes them separately, and
10 combines them to 1920x480 interlaced image.
11 1080 to 540: Extracts 2 1920x540 fields from 1920x1080,
12 image, resizes them separately, and
13 combines them to 1920x540 interlaced image.
14 AgingTV: Use to achieve an "old" movie or TV show
15 effect by adding moving lines and snow.
16 Alpha: Vary the alpha value from 0-completely transparent
17 to 1-no transparency at all.
18 Auto Scale: Automatically scale to a specified size.
19 Blue Banana: Used for color transformation or remapping as
20 well as chroma-key filtering. See Manual for usage:
21 . Select a specifc target color.
22 . Create a selection region by expanding color.
23 . Optionally reduce or expand the alpha plane.
24 . Optionally apply a color remapping to selection.
25 . Optionally reset the output alpha to opaque.
26 1) choose your color/click Pick/ check Mark Selected
27 2) modify selection in the Color Selection area
28 3) uncheck Mark Selected, and check Filter Active
29 4) adjust your color choice as desired
30 Blur: Blurs a video track in horizontal and/or
31 vertical in chosen color channels.
32 Brightness/Contrast: Use to change the brightness or
33 contrast, but could reduce quality.
34 BurningTV: Makes your video "burn" where there are
35 small light colored patches of video.
36 C41: Converts C-41 negative film to the positive image.
37 Chroma key: Erases pixels which match chosen color;
38 they are replaced to black if there is no alpha
39 channel and transparency if there is alpha.
40 Chroma key (HSV): Replaces a color with another color or
41 transparency using HSV variables.
42 Color 3 Way: Modify color of Shadows, Midtones, and Highlights
44 Color Balance: Modify RGB colors or white balance to compensate
45 for errors in video such as low lighting.
46 ColorSpace: Tweak colors from one color space/range to another
47 space=BT601/BT709/BT2020 range=MPEG/JPEG
48 CriKey: Regionally based chroma key with interpolation;
49 useful when you only want a specific zone defined.
51 Color button is used to specify the key by color.
52 Threshold slider is used to set tolerance (0-1).
53 Key mode choices let you pick the method by which
54 the chroma key will be defined.
55 . Search - point at a zone or spot to define
56 area then uses the specified tolerance to pick an
57 edge. A fill will be performed in that area.
58 . Point - the point is the Mask, not the color.
59 . (This method has drag capabilities).
60 . Search all - works same as standard Chroma key.
61 Draw mode options let you use
62 . Alpha - matching pixels replaced with see-thru.
63 . Edge to just outline the edges of the region.
64 . Mask - matching color pixels replaced by black.

563 L_AM pitchshifter: Runs a single write pointer and two read pointers
564 over a ringbuffer. The output is faded between the
565 two readpointers according to the sine of the
566 distance from the write pointer. The design is based
567 on the mechanism of a mechanical pitchshifter.
568 L_Aliasing: Effect that causes different signals to become
569 aliases of one another when sampled.
570 #Allpass delay line, cubic spline interpolation:
571 #Allpass delay line, linear interpolation:
572 #Allpass delay line, noninterpolating:
573 L_Analogue Oscillator: Simulates the output you get from an analogue
574 synth's oscillators. You can get a reasonable
575 emulation of a 303's square.
577 L_Artificial latency: Used to correct for latency between channels.
578 L_Audio Divider (Suboctave Generator): Reduces the period of the signal by the factor
579 given, and makes it a square wave in the process.
580 Has some amplitude tracking capability.
581 AudioScope: Convert input audio to video output representing the
582 audio power spectrum. Shows you the sound wave.
584 L_Barry's Satan Maximiser: Compresses signals with a very short attack and
585 decay, infinite ratio and hard knee. Gives good
586 harsh (non-musical) distortion.
587 L_Bode frequency shifter: A popular analogue synth module, it works by
588 shifting all the frequencies of an input signal up or
589 down by a specified frequency

900 Crossfade: Creates a smooth transition from one audio source
901 edit to another. The crossfade has the first
902 source fade out while the second fades in.
903 BandSlide: Bands slide across video to see the image slide.
904 BandWipe: Bands wipe across the video to see the mask slides.
905 Dissolve: A soft dissolve transition between two video
906 segments. The left segment turns more transparent
907 while at the same time the right segment
908 materializes into place.
909 Flash: Video flashes when transitioning between segments.
910 IrisSquare: Video switches segments via a small rectangular
911 view that gradually grows to full size.
